With songs about travel and exploration, fear and isolation, badgers and caterpillars and unnecessarily complicated restaurant discount offers, 'Caterpillar Until Further Notice' is a new home-made mini-album from Soup Review!

11 new songs made during lockdown: 3 references to trains, 3 fantasy fables, 2 mentions of Sainsbury's, with Casiotone applied liberally.

Available both digitally and on limited edition cassette tape.

credits

released May 1, 2020

all music written and performed by Mario D'Agostino and Chris Delamere

Soup Review Sheffield, UK

Soup Review are what happens when South Yorkshire meets South Coast, when folk tradition meets anti-folk downbeat self- deprecation.
Chris Delamere is the son of a morris dancer. Mario D’Agostino arrived in Sheffield from Weymouth.
Together they write songs that masquerade as comic, but on closer listening reveal themselves to be a deep and poignant exploration of the human condition.
